Job Description Summary
The ServiceNow Senior Developer will work with Huron Digital and industry practice resources. Under limited direction, this individual is responsible to work closely with business process consultants, and team members to understand business requirements, and create technical solutions aligned with business and IT strategies.

Flexible living locations across the U.S and Canada with travel required for client engagements and team collaboration up to 30%.

Required Qualifications
  • Bachelor's Degree in Engineering, Computer Science (CS), Information Technology (IT), or other relevant field of study
  • 5+ years in a ServiceNow technical delivery capacity; preferably with an Elite-level ServiceNow partner (not in an internal role)
  • 3+ greenfield implementations of multiple ServiceNow modules including NowAssist and AI Agents
  • Experience with one or more of the following is preferred: CSM, HRSD, Enterprise Asset Management, SPM, or GRC
  • Current ServiceNow Certified System Administrator (CSA) REQUIRED
  • Current ServiceNow Certified Application Developer (CAD) REQUIRED
  • At least one Certified Implementation Specialist (CIS) certification REQUIRED; with the ability to get a second CIS certification within the first six months of employment
  • Working knowledge of predictive analytics, generative AI, and Agentic AI
  • Knowledge of virtual agent
  • Knowledge / Certification / experience with Performance Analytics
  • Progressive growth through experience as a developer
  • JavaScript, node.js, Angular, and DOM knowledge / experience
  • Knowledge / experience with NowCreate / ServiceNow Best Practices
  • Proven ability to translate stakeholder requirements into technical deliverables and workflows.
  • Comfortable working in a dynamic, agile environment and solving complex problems.
  • Experience collaborating closely with QA teams for testing and issue remediation.
  • Ability to work independently and collaboratively within global teams across multiple geographies and time zones.
  • Excellent verbal and written communication skills in English, with strong interpersonal and collaboration abilities.

The estimated base salary for this job is $120,000 - $145,000 USD. The range represents a good faith estimate of the range that Huron reasonably expects to pay for this job at the time of the job posting. The actual salary paid to an individual will vary based on multiple factors, including but not limited to specific skills or certifications, years of experience, market changes, and required travel. This job is also eligible to participate in Huron's annual incentive compensation program, which reflects Huron's pay for performance philosophy. Inclusive of annual incentive compensation opportunity, the total estimated compensation range for this job is $134,400 - $171,100 USD.
